Brad Smith joins Sounders training today

Left back has now completed his quarantine just as it was revealed that Joevin Jones will be out with an ankle sprain.

Brad Smith will join Seattle Sounders training on Saturday, just when he’s needed most. The Australian international was signed last week, but had been unable to train with the Sounders until he completed a 10-day mandatory quarantine.

“I’m looking forward to seeing him at full training,” Sounders head coach Brian Schmetzer said on Friday.

The timing of Smith’s return could barely be better as Schmetzer also said a MRI revealed Joevin Jones sprained his ankle and will be out for Sunday’s game against the LA Galaxy. Jones suffered the injury in Wednesday’s game on a play along the endline. Replays seemed to show him twisting his ankle before Pablo Bonilla’s tackle.

It was not immediately known how long Jones will be out, but in the short term the most likely scenario is Nouhou will start in his place with Smith available as an option off the bench.

Even if Smith is able to win the starting job, he likely has work to do to get to full fitness. Smith has not played since July 22 when he was on loan with Cardiff City and has not even trained with any regularity since then. The last time Smith started was actually in MLS Cup when he helped the Sounders lift the trophy.
